Question public outside sitting areas on Magic

We are sailing on the Magic this Saturday and will be staying in an outside cabin. I have found out there are no chairs on the promenade deck like there are on many ships.

Does anyone know if the public deck areas on the stern of the ship on decks 7 and 8 have chairs?

Or does anyone know any quiet place to sit and read a book and enjoy the sea air if you don't have a balcony cabin.

I believe there are chairs on deck 7. The aft areas on both deck 7 and deck 8 are nice and quiet, as few people know about them. To get to them, you have to walk through the cabin corridor and out through the back doors - I don't think there are stairs from deck 9 above - so most people never find them.

Deck 4 (DCL's promenade deck) has chaise lounges all around. I often find my husband sleeping there.

There are stairs down from deck 9, that comes out right near the deck 8 door. These stairs are right inside the starboard exit of Topsiders. We used them a lot, as we had a Navigator's Verandah deck 8 stateroom right near the stairs.

These chairs are one of the greatest places to relax ouit of the sun. And there are more than enough. I use to go down to deck 4 to read early in the morning and watch the joggers/walkers circle deck 4.
